The division problem given to us is (4x^3-3x^2+5x+6)\div (x+6).

To perform the synthetic division, we write out the coefficient of the polynomial. We set the linear factor to zero and solve for x, this becomes our divisor. That is x+6=0\implies x=-6.

We carry out the synthetic division as shown in the attachment.

The result of the synthetic division is 4   -27   167   -996

The first three terms are the coefficients of the quotient and the last term is the remainder.

Therefore the quotient is q(x)=4x^2-27x+167 and the remainder is r(x)=-996.

The dividend, the quotient and the divisor are written as

\frac{4x^3-3x^2+5x+6}{x+6}=4x^2-27x+167-\frac{996}{x+6}

Find the length of a rectangle given that the perimeter is 180 feet and the length is 5 times the width.
Tatiana [17]

Answer:

Hi there!

Your answer is:

The length is 75

Step-by-step explanation:

P=180

L=5w

Perimeter formula

L+L+W+W=P

Plug in known values

5W+5W+W+W=180

12W=180

/12

W=15

Plug in width in length formula!

L=5W

L=5(15)

L=75
